HOW TO GO ABOUT  MAKING   MONEY   ONLINE 

Anyone worth their salt will tell you that  making   money   online  requires learning new skills. Skills in the web are essential, you need to know these essential skills:

1) How to design a simple one page website using an HTML editor, KOMPOZER is a good one, and is FREE to download.

2) Uploading your FULL website to your webhost via an FTP client (FTP stands for file transfer protocol).

3) Learning how to DRIVE TRAFFIC to your website via several ways, including the basics of Search Engine Optimisation.

4) Learning how to use an email autoresponder like AWEBER.
